ITEM 112-1006-R0701������ Professor Emeritus Status for George F. Votruba, Professor of Mathematical Sciences, College of Arts and Sciences; The University of Montana-Missoula

 

THAT:����������������������������������� George F. Votruba, after thirty-one years of dedicated service to The University of Montana, has merited the commendation of the Board of Regents of the Montana University System, and has earned the title of Professor of Mathematical Sciences Emeritus.

 

EXPLANATION:����������������� George Votruba joined the Department of Mathematical Sciences 31 years ago.� He received a Ph.D. in Mathematics from the University of Michigan in 1964.� His area of research is functional analysis, and for many years he served as coordinator and teacher of the beginning calculus sequence.� As long-time coordinator of the Department�s Colloquium Series, Professor Votruba brought dozens of mathematicians to campus to enhance the academic quality of the University experience for students and faculty.��

 

In addition to his teaching record, Professor Votruba contributed to mathematical research.� He has written numerous articles and monographs in mathematical analysis.� He gave presentations at national and regional conferences and remained an active participant in mathematical seminars.� He directed the mathematical projects of several master�s degree students.� Finally, Professor Votruba was responsible for the translation of several mathematical works from Russian into English, employing a difficult combination of language and technical skills.

 

The Department of Mathematical Sciences proudly recommends Professor George F. Votruba for Emeritus status.
